Chuck Wagon Chili Soup

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:45 mins
Total Time:60 mins
Servings: 6

Ingredients

  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 large onion, diced
  • 1 medium green bell pepper, diced
  • 3 cloves garlic cloves, minced
  • 28 ounces canned diced tomatoes with juice
  • 15 ounces canned kidney beans, drained and rinsed
  • 15 ounces canned black beans, drained and rinsed
  • 4 cups beef broth
  • 2 tablespoons tomato paste
  •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
  • 2 tablespoons ch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on hot sauce (optional)
  • 0.5 cup shredded cheddar cheese (optional, for garnish)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ro, chopped (optional, for garnish)

Directions

Step 1

In a large pot or Dutch oven,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at.

Step 2

Add the diced onion and green bell pepper, cooking for 3-4 minutes until softened.

Step 3

Stir in the minced garlic and cook for an additional 1 minute until fragrant.

Step 4

Add the ground beef to the pot and cook, breaking it apart with a wooden spoon, until browned and cooked through, about 6-8 minutes. Drain excess fat if necessary.

Step 5

Stir in the chili powder, cumin, smoked paprika, oregano, salt, and black pepper, coating the beef and vegetables in the spices.

Step 6

Add the tomato paste and cook for 1-2 minutes, stirring constantly to incorporate the flavors.

Step 7

Pour in the beef broth and canned tomatoes with their juice. Stir well, scraping the bottom of the pot to deglaze any browned bits.

Step 8

Add the kidney beans and black beans. Stir to combine all the ingredients.

Step 9

Bring the soup to a gentle boil, then reduce the heat to low and cover. Simmer for 30 minutes, stirring occasionally.

Step 10

Taste and adjust seasonings as needed. Add hot sauce for extra heat, if desired.

Step 11

Serve hot, garnished with shredded cheddar cheese and fresh cilantro, if using. Pair with cornbread or crusty bread for a complete meal.
